Only one isoform of Drosophila melanogaster CTP synthase forms the cytoophidium
CTP synthase is an essential enzyme that plays a key role in energy metabolism. Several independent studies have demonstrated that CTP synthase can form an evolutionarily conserved subcellular structure termed cytoophidium.
